What is bioidentical hormone therapy?

Bioidentical hormone therapy is a more natural form of hormone replacement. Bioidentical hormones are plant-based hormones modified to have the same structure and function as the hormones produced by your body.

With bioidentical hormone replacement therapy, the natural hormones restore balance to alleviate symptoms and improve overall health and well-being.

As you get older, the production of sex hormones decreases, including estrogen and progesterone in women and testosterone in men. These hormonal changes are part of the aging process but cause many of the symptoms that people associate with getting older, such as:

 

  • Thinning hair
  • Weight gain
  • Low libido
  • Fatigue
  • Mood changes
  • Dry skin
  • Foggy thinking
  • Memory loss
  • Low energy

 

Hot flashes and night sweats are also common symptoms of declining sex hormone levels in women.

In addition to the physical symptoms, low estrogen and testosterone also affect bone health and increases the risk of osteoporosis, a bone condition that makes you more susceptible to fractures.

What is BioTE hormone pellet therapy?

BioTE hormone pellet therapy is the type of bioidentical hormone replacement therapy available at Alternative Physical Medicine of Colorado. With BioTE, the team customizes your hormone pellet to match your unique hormone needs.

They place the pellet under the skin above your buttocks, which releases a steady stream of hormones to optimize levels, alleviate symptoms, and improve health. The team schedules regular follow-up appointments to monitor responses and replace your pellet as needed. 

Bioidentical hormone therapy is a natural hormone replacement option that can boost energy, improve mood, and help you feel more like your usual self.
